Before we dive into the specifics of War Thunder, let’s first understand what cross-progression is. Cross-progression is a feature that allows players to transfer their progress, including in-game currency, items, and unlocks, between different platforms, including PC, consoles, and mobile devices. This means that players can play on multiple devices and have their progress synced across all platforms, without having to worry about starting from scratch on each device.
